    ERRATA:
    38:00 During the Battleshock Tests, the footage of the Cultists and Legionaries rolls were accidentally swapped in the editing process. To reiterate, you pass (and are safe) by rolling ABOVE your leadership value, and fail (become battleshocked) by rolling UNDER your leadership.
    The two "Twin Linked" rerolls on the Flying Hive Tyrants weapons were performed incorrectly. The entire roll is not considered "the attack", each individual dice is considered a unique attack. You can decide whether to reroll for each individual dice. Why the rules writers didn't just say "Twin Linked: re-roll failed wound rolls" is beyond me. Why write 7 words when 100 will do, eh?

    Slight clarification on Twin-Linked, it does not require you to re-roll all wounds. The wording states "Each time an attack is made with such a weapon, you can re-roll that attack's wound roll." When attacking with a weapon, each dice is considered its own attack, and rolling them all together is referred to as fast rolling. That means that you only need to re-roll the failed wound rolls, however the rule does state that it can be any wound roll, not just failed ones, which is intended to leave open the option to re-roll a successful wound if you're looking instead for a critical wound for the sake of devastating wounds.
    Honestly fast rolling probably deserved its own clarification, it's often taken for granted by people because its done so often that it muddies interpretations of the rules, even with experienced players it seems. For instance you shouldn't fast roll when making feel no pain rolls for several models, as it needs to be clear before you roll which dice are for which model.
    Also the rules are pretty unambiguous when it comes to "when a model is leading a unit". The rulebook clarifies that once a character in a combined unit loses its bodyguard it is no longer considered a combined unit and the character and bodyguard are considered separate units from that point forward, therefore any abilities that specify "when this model is leading a unit" are no longer usable once the bodyguards have been destroyed.

      @@MidwinterMinis Except the exact wording in the core rules is "Weapons with [TWIN-LINKED) in their profile are known as Twin-linked weapons. Each time an attack is made with such a weapon, you can re-roll that attack's Wound roll." that means you can re-roll successful wound rolls to fish for critical wounds if you so desire.

    • @laurencepenfold
      @laurencepenfold 9 місяців тому +4

      @@MidwinterMinis The rules are written as if you are resolving one attack at a time, so it never says something like 're-roll all the dice' or 'only the failed rolls'. Where it says 're-roll a Wound roll of 1' for example, it still means all the 1s you have rolled because each attack can use that rule separately.
